I think we only have two choices for this:
1) Stick to the scheme where resources are declared at the device level,
such as they can be referenced by name in the sub-nodes (basically what
I did in this patch):
backlight {
compatible = "pwm-backlight";
...
backlight-supply = <&backlight_reg>;
power-on-sequence {
step@0 {
regulator = "backlight";
enable;
};
This would translate by a get_regulator(dev, "backlight") in the code
which would be properly resolved.
